How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Middle Haddam?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Middle Haddam Studio Apartments | $1,658 | $940 | $1,895 |
Middle Haddam 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,173 | $1,209 | $7,146 |
Middle Haddam 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,597 | $1,431 | $7,869 |
Middle Haddam 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,170 | $1,635 | $4,255 |
